Architecture of Observation Towers

It seems to be human nature to enjoy a view, getting the higher ground and taking in our surroundings has become a significant aspect of architecture across the world. Observation towers which allow visitors to climb and observe their surroundings, provide a chance to take in the beauty of the land while at the same time adding something unique and impressive to the landscape.

Condensation inside

If you notice condensation appearing in your double-glazed windows, it doesn't necessarily mean they are defective and aren't performing as they ought to. It could be an indication that there is excessive humidity in the air and not enough circulation within the building or in the room. If you've recently had tradesmen or builders working on your house, this is likely to be the case. Wet plaster, paint and cement all release a lot moisture.

This can be resolved by opening the windows just a bit or using an extractor fan. Leaving a window open during the night will also aid. Alternately, try to create more shade around windows and doors, as this will decrease the amount of water emitted by direct sunlight.

Condensation appearing between your windows could be the result of an issue with the'spacer between your windows. This is the space between two single panes of glass. It is filled with desiccant materials that absorb any moisture or water. If the spacer is damaged, it will quickly be flooded, and any excess moisture will appear as condensation.

To fix the sealant between double-glazed windows, you will need to remove the unit. This is a difficult task and is not one that should be attempted without proper training or experience because it is likely that you'll break the glass or cause further damage. It is possible to repair the unit in a cost-effective manner by companies who specialize in this type work. They usually drill one or two holes in the pane of glass or in the spacer bars, and then inject or pump the sealed unit with a drying agent or anti-fogging agent.

A replacement IG unit is a sophisticated model that has significantly higher thermal performance than conventional single or even older double-glazed windows. The new windows can be fitted into frames already in place and are slim. There is no need to fret about changing the look of your home. The latest materials and insulation technology are used to make them more energy efficient.

Modern IG units consist of an outer layer with low emissivity and an insulated float with a clear inner pane. The space between them is filled with air or an inert gas, such as argon or krypton. The gas inerts slow down the heat transfer, thereby helping to keep your home warm.
